The PAGASA Planetarium is a planetarium within the grounds of the PAGASA Science Garden situated along Agham Road in Quezon City, Metro Manila, Philippines. It is operated and owned by the Philippine Atmospheric, Geophysical and Astronomical Services Administration.
The planetarium was built in September 1977.
